Transaction 665123074503f513ce3a4011a4cc2e48bc5b18ac3b662919ed5229e4f11e73d1
1 Input
1 Output
-
665123074503f513ce3a4011a4cc2e48bc5b18ac3b662919ed5229e4f11e73d1:0
- value
- 77189644
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 58b08f75c1dac0a41f51265eb944a47f202d78cc OP_EQUALVERIFY OP_CHECKSIG
- address
- 195wyWhe5d6RyB14YzPh8ixsrHonwWxzqm